Vaijyanti prashar said:   1 decade ago
State cooperative bank borrows loans from RBI to provide it to central cooperative bank. State cooperative bank acts as a link between RBI and CENTRAL COOPERATIVE BANK. So these two banks are in direct touch with each other.
